Transaction 583ae3000ec7e03d09a8c23b227313983184337d1730742e0e27dbc497274431
1 Input
1 Output
-
583ae3000ec7e03d09a8c23b227313983184337d1730742e0e27dbc497274431:0
- value
- 74891
- script pubkey
- OP_0 OP_PUSHBYTES_20 0b6e21d623e11ca5fa600f94561796a59b262362
- address
- bc1qpdhzr43ruyw2t7nqp729v9uk5kdjvgmzwkhtcr